Made For You - Newton's Nook April Release Day 2


Good morning friends! I'm back again with day 2 of guest designing with Newton's Nook for their April release! Today we are introducing the Tag Sampler stamp set, which coordinates perfectly with their Tags Times Two Die Set.

I know many of us are crafters in other ways besides card making, whether it be knitting, crocheting, baking, etc, and this set is just perfect for all those handmade gifts! Christmas, birthdays, teacher gifts, whatever the occasion, the Tag Sampler has got you covered.




I stamped out my tag and sentiment in different colors and then die cut it out and layered it over an additional die cut tag for a pop of color and fun. I added some natural button twine, and tied it on to a cute container full of fresh baked chocolate chip cookies, and viola! An instant, adorable gift that anyone would be crazy not to love!

Hello Honey - Newton's Nook April Release


Hey friends! Today I am here with a really special post because I am thrilled to announce that I am guest designing with Newton's Nook for the month of April! Today we are showcasing Winston's Honeybees, a brand new stamp set in a brand new 4'x4' size. It features their lovable bear Winston holding a honey pot, and all the little details you need to make a super sweet little scene.



I colored my images with Copics, and layered my focal panel with foam tape on top of some pretty patterned papers from the Garden Party 6x6 pad from Pebbles. Check it out in the video below.
